Home
last modified time | relevance | path

Searched refs:r_disp (Results 1 – 3 of 3) sorted by relevance

/art/compiler/dex/quick/mips/
Dcall_mips.cc118 RegStorage r_disp = AllocTemp(); in GenLargeSparseSwitch() local
119 Load32Disp(r_base, -4, r_disp); in GenLargeSparseSwitch()
120 OpRegRegReg(kOpAdd, rs_rRA, rs_rRA, r_disp); in GenLargeSparseSwitch()
201 RegStorage r_disp = AllocTemp(); in GenLargePackedSwitch() local
202 LoadBaseIndexed(r_base, r_key, r_disp, 2, k32); in GenLargePackedSwitch()
205 OpRegRegReg(kOpAdd, rs_rRA, rs_rRA, r_disp); in GenLargePackedSwitch()
/art/compiler/dex/quick/arm/
Dcall_arm.cc65 RegStorage r_disp = AllocTemp(); in GenLargeSparseSwitch() local
67 if (r_key.GetReg() > r_disp.GetReg()) { in GenLargeSparseSwitch()
68 RegStorage tmp = r_disp; in GenLargeSparseSwitch()
69 r_disp = r_key; in GenLargeSparseSwitch()
80 NewLIR2(kThumb2LdmiaWB, r_base.GetReg(), (1 << r_key.GetRegNum()) | (1 << r_disp.GetRegNum())); in GenLargeSparseSwitch()
84 LIR* switch_branch = NewLIR1(kThumb2AddPCR, r_disp.GetReg()); in GenLargeSparseSwitch()
/art/compiler/dex/quick/arm64/
Dcall_arm64.cc65 RegStorage r_disp = AllocTemp(); in GenLargeSparseSwitch() local
77 NewLIR4(kA64LdpPost4rrXD, r_key.GetReg(), r_disp.GetReg(), r_base.GetReg(), 2); in GenLargeSparseSwitch()
89 OpRegRegRegExtend(kOpAdd, r_base, r_base, As64BitReg(r_disp), kA64Sxtw, 0U); in GenLargeSparseSwitch()